- Description
- Culturally sensitive range of supports for racialized youth and their families, including after school activities, mentorship, leadership training, professional guidance, knowledge and information sharing, and promotion of community involvement
- referrals and advocacy on issues addressing racial and systemic barriers
- service bridging program
- Homework Motivation Club
- Youth Hub weekly after school program
- summer employment opportunities
- youth violence prevention
- support in developing positive peer networks
- virtual workshops such as time management, budget friendly cooking, organization, self esteem, confidence building and conflict resolution
- online library includes blogs, videos, documents, zine
- community-based podcast on social issues in York South Weston and Toronto
- Eligibility
- Focus on racialized youth and young adults 12-29 years, and their families, particularly at-risk youth and marginalized communities
